A legal registered agent offers as the official factor of call between a business and the state federal government, ensuring that lawful files, such as suits, subpoenas, and official notices, are appropriately gotten and handled. This duty is critical due to the fact that it offers a reliable address for solution of process, which is necessary for preserving the firm's lawful standing and guaranteeing compliance with state regulations. The registered agent has to have a physical address within the state where the service is signed up and be available throughout regular organization hours to accept papers. Lots of businesses pick professional registered agent solutions to meet these demands, especially if they do not have a physical workplace in the state or favor to keep their individual addresses exclusive. The appointment of a registered agent is a statutory demand for the majority of legal entities, consisting of LLCs and companies, and failure to keep a registered agent can cause fines, penalties, and even the loss of good standing condition. Besides lawful obligations, having actually a registered agent can aid in handling compliance target dates and maintaining arranged records of main communication. On the whole, a qualified registered agent plays an essential duty in protecting a business's lawful stability and making sure smooth communication with regulative authorities.
